Output 58ba341007eaee4b7120a0d9014a4eafedae7426032552b50c04c0a670bc55e9:1

value
60948310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ee00342f5fb45e10f129c2e3dae9a9dce0f5651c OP_EQUAL
address
MVbbJFRKfiobetkQJJmUNnTnpfBQEnXsRi
transaction
58ba341007eaee4b7120a0d9014a4eafedae7426032552b50c04c0a670bc55e9
spent
true